Quote meaning
Friends are the ones who shape our lives, no matter where we find ourselves. At its core, this idea is all about the impact that friends have on our world. It’s not about the place we’re in, but the people we share it with that make it meaningful. Sounds simple, right? But let’s dig into why this matters so much.

Think about the times this sentiment comes to the surface. Picture someone moving to a new city for a job or college. They might be in an entirely unfamiliar place, but if they find a group of good friends there, suddenly that new city doesn’t feel so alien. It feels like home. That’s because friends bring us comfort and joy—they’re the ones we create memories with, share our struggles with, and celebrate our successes with. Their presence can transform any location into a place of belonging.
